How DadBod Fitness is helping fathers all over the world reclaim their identities

Becoming a father is an important milestone, and it can be a beautiful experience. However, there are many stereotypes surrounding the identity of a father, including developing bad backs and an increasing waistline. This is the misconception that Orrie Markfeld and his team are striving to correct with their work at DadBod Fitness. 

DadBod Fitness is a user-friendly platform that aims to help dads take ownership of their lives in two ways. The first is their health. The DadBod Fitness App offers daily strength and conditioning workouts that require minimal equipment as well as don’t require users to spend hours at the gym. Additionally, there are supplementary training programs to cater to specific goals of the individual such as shred, build, endurance, travel workouts, and more.

The second component of the app is based on building lasting bonds within the family. 

“We’ve created areas focusing on mindset, activities with kids, dad jokes, date ideas, family trips, and vacations, and featured meals updated weekly,” Orrie Markfeld, DadBod Fitness founder says.

Orrie has always been interested in an active lifestyle and fitness. He started martial arts when he was about 6 years old. His journey eventually led him to competitive ice-hockey which he played until his sophomore year in college. During breaks throughout college, he began his coaching career by becoming a kickboxing instructor. Little did he know that what started off as a part-time hobby would blossom into a career of helping others transform their lives. 

DadBod Fitness App was born out of the necessity of the COVID-19 pandemic, and it is gaining fast traction among its target audience.

“In March of 2020, the gym I owned was greatly impacted by the COVID-19 pandemic. Due to uncertainty on when we would re-open along with growing restrictions in the New York City area, I decided to create the DADBod Fitness App as a way to help more people while they are all dealing with lasting effects of the pandemic,” the founder comments.

DadBod Fitness is a very timely intervention and it is helping so many men to reclaim their confidence by becoming the superheroes that their children think they are. It presents a very convenient option for busy fathers who can’t make time for long workouts.

“DADBod Fitness is much more than just a fitness app. We are an academy for dads. There are many apps out there that do a great job at giving workouts. But as dads, our needs are different. We will teach you how to reframe your mindset, help you build upon the bonds in your family, and most importantly, we teach you how to hold yourself accountable.”

The health and wellness industry is extremely vast and DadBod Fitness has managed to craft a unique and thriving niche for itself. The company has a simple and vibrant mission.

“Our mission is to turn you into the superhero your kids think you are,” Orrie says. “Being a superhero goes far beyond the physical. It’s also about simply being there for your family and creating lasting memories. The example we aim to set for our kids is one that shows them that they are not predetermined to have bad backs and struggle to keep up with the demands of life.”
